Topped in an exceptional piece of gray antique marble, this 19th century Empirically styled console was made in France circa 1870. The conservatively styled console has clean lines and classic details. A hidden drawer, with book-matched mahogany veneer, can be found in the top’s apron. The top is supported by two column-form front legs and styled linear rear legs. The legs terminate at the plinth mahogany base, which has turreted corners to accommodate the column front legs. - More Information
